There are digital setting circles that are very accurate. They are, however, pricey. As the other post said, using setting circles on the more common type EQ mounts (CG-5 included) can be redundant and never used by most. Losmandy and Byers mounts, including AP mounts have very good mechanical setting circle setups, but they're even more expensive. Starhopping is much more faster and easier once you know the sky.
